Above ground pool repair services involve fixing issues that can affect the safety, functionality, and appearance of an existing outdoor pool. These services typically include repairing leaks, patching damaged liners, fixing cracks in the pool walls, and addressing problems with the pool’s plumbing or filtration systems. Skilled service providers can assess the condition of the pool, identify the root causes of issues, and perform the necessary repairs to restore the pool’s integrity and ensure it remains a safe and enjoyable feature for the property.
Many common problems that lead homeowners to seek above ground pool repair include leaks that cause water loss and increase operating costs, torn or worn liners that diminish the pool’s appearance and usability, and structural damage such as cracks or dents that compromise safety. Additionally, issues with the pool’s filtration or pump systems can result in poor water quality or equipment failure. Repairing these issues not only extends the lifespan of the pool but also helps maintain a clean, safe, and functional swimming environment during the season.

The overview below groups typical Above Ground Pool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s range from $250-$600 for common fixes like patching leaks or replacing a few panels. Many routine repairs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of the damage. Fewer projects require more extensive work that can exceed this range.
Surface Resurfacing - resurfacing an above ground pool us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000, depending on pool size and surface material. Most projects land within this range, with larger pools tending toward the higher end. More complex surface upgrades may push costs higher.
Partial Replacement - replacing parts of the pool structure or liner typically costs from $1,500 to $4,000. Many local contractors handle these projects within this band, though larger or more intricate replacements can increase expenses. Routine partial repairs are less likely to reach the upper limits.
Full Pool Replacement - complete pool replacement can range from $5,000 to over $15,000, especially for larger or custom-designed pools. Most projects fall into the mid to higher end of this spectrum, with very complex or custom installations reaching the upper tiers. Costs vary based on material choices and project scope.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of damage can above ground pool repair services address? Local contractors can handle issues such as leaks, cracks, damaged liners, and structural problems to restore the pool's condition.
How do repair professionals fix leaks in above ground pools? They typically locate the leak through inspection and use sealing or patching techniques to repair the damaged area effectively.
Can damaged pool liners be replaced or repaired? Yes, service providers can replace worn or torn liners or perform repairs to extend their lifespan and improve pool appearance.
What structural issues are common in above ground pools that require repair? Common problems include bent or broken supports, rusted frames, and compromised walls that need reinforcement or replacement.
How do repair experts handle corrosion or rust on pool components? They remove rust, treat affected areas, and apply protective coatings or replace parts to prevent further deterioration.
